Abstract: Dudley Gordon was president of the Charles F. Lummis Memorial Association and many of his publications were written about
Lummis and the Southwest Museum of the American Indian. This collection contains published articles and manuscripts written
by Dudley Gordon during the mid-late 20th Century. This collection also includes pamphlets, ephemera, newspaper clippings,
and correspondence related to Charles Fletcher Lummis, the Southwest Museum, Los Angeles history, and the arts.

Biographical Note
Dudley Gordon taught at Los Angeles City College from 1930 to 1963. He was president of the Charles F. Lummis Memorial Association.
Many of his publications were written about Lummis, Lummis' home (El Alisal), and the Southwest Museum of the American Indian.
